Plot Summary

In war-torn France during World War I, a young orphan boy named Aarone meets a stray German Shepherd puppy. He names the dog Rin Tin Tin and they form an inseparable bond. As the war rages on, the boy must protect his beloved dog from danger and help him find a new home amidst the chaos.

Critical Reception

Finding Rin Tin Tin received a generally mixed to negative reception from critics and audiences, with many finding its plot predictable and its emotional impact limited. While some appreciated the heartwarming story of a boy and his dog, others criticized its simplistic narrative and execution.

Fun Fact

The original Rin Tin Tin was a German Shepherd rescued from a WWI battlefield by an American soldier and went on to become a major Hollywood star in the silent film era.
